  • PaulusLoZebra Likes this wine: 94 points

    January 17, 2020 - My fifth bottle of this vintage and the best yet. Decanted for 45 minutes, then served, it was magical immediately and fully open at 90 minutes. A wine with a great aromatic profile and an intense, beguiling flavor profile, it is meant to be sipped and savored with a meal, so that every part of its intense savoriness and umami can be enjoyed. This is the pinnacle of Nerello Mascalese "rustico".

    Same notes as the previous bottle, except that the acidity and savoriness of this bottle seem bigger and more intense, as do the sweet tobacco leaf and smokiness: complex fragrances and flavors - cherry, dried cherry, plum, earth, minerals, leather, raw red meat, and an exotic spiciness; medium body, very savory; good levels of acid, and gentle but firm and slightly dusty tannins; very good length.

    This wine has many great years ahead of it, but I am not sure if it will improve; 2006 seems to be, for Calabretta, a vintage with a slightly shorter - say 20 years - drinking window.

    Exceptional QPR.
